IDEXX Cornerstone
enterpriseComprehensive veterinary hospital software for patient management, diagnostics integration, invoicing, and reporting.
Bidirectional integration with IDEXX lab analyzers and reference labs for instant result population into patient records
IDEXX Cornerstone is a robust veterinary practice management software tailored for clinics, offering end-to-end solutions for scheduling, electronic medical records, billing, inventory management, and client communications. It excels in integrating seamlessly with IDEXX's diagnostic ecosystem, including in-house lab analyzers, reference labs, and imaging systems for streamlined workflows. Designed for efficiency in busy practices, it provides advanced reporting and compliance tools to support regulatory requirements and business growth.
Pros
- Seamless integration with IDEXX diagnostics for real-time results and workflow efficiency
- Comprehensive practice management tools including EMR, invoicing, and analytics
- Reliable customer support and extensive training resources
Cons
- Higher pricing compared to some competitors
- Interface can feel dated and has a steeper learning curve
- Limited flexibility for custom integrations outside the IDEXX ecosystem
Best For
Multi-veterinarian clinics already using or planning to use IDEXX diagnostic equipment for an integrated all-in-one solution.
Pricing
Custom quotes based on practice size and users; typically $200-$500/month for mid-sized practices, with additional fees for diagnostics integration.

IntraVet
specializedVeterinary practice management solution with boarding, grooming, patient records, and accounting features.
Advanced inventory management with serial/lot tracking and automated reordering tailored for veterinary pharmaceuticals and controlled substances
IntraVet is a robust veterinary practice management software from Henry Schein Veterinary Solutions, designed to handle the full spectrum of clinic operations including patient records, scheduling, billing, inventory, and lab integrations. It supports single or multi-location practices with features like electronic medical records (EMR), prescription management, and detailed reporting. While traditionally on-premise, it offers cloud hosting options for greater flexibility.
Pros
- Comprehensive feature set including EMR, inventory with lot tracking, and multi-location support
- Strong integrations with lab equipment, accounting software, and imaging systems
- Reliable reporting and customizable dashboards for data-driven decisions
Cons
- Dated user interface that feels less intuitive compared to modern cloud-native alternatives
- Steeper learning curve and higher upfront implementation costs
- Limited mobile accessibility despite cloud options
Best For
Established multi-location veterinary practices needing customizable, feature-rich on-premise or hosted management software.
Pricing
Custom quote-based pricing with upfront setup fees (often $5,000+), perpetual licenses or subscriptions starting at $150-300 per user/month including support.
OpenVPMS
otherOpen-source veterinary practice management system for records, billing, and scheduling suitable for small clinics.
Open-source modularity for unlimited customization without vendor restrictions
OpenVPMS is a free, open-source veterinary practice management system designed for clinics to handle patient records, appointments, clinical notes, inventory, billing, and reporting. It features modular architecture allowing customization for specific workflows, including support for multi-practice setups and integration with lab systems. As a community-driven project, it emphasizes flexibility and cost savings over proprietary alternatives.
Pros
- Completely free with no licensing fees
- Highly customizable modular design
- Robust core features like inventory and reporting
Cons
- Steep learning curve and complex self-hosted setup
- Outdated interface lacking modern UX
- Relies on community support without official helpdesk
Best For
Tech-savvy small to medium vet clinics seeking a no-cost, fully customizable practice management solution.
Pricing
Free (open-source, self-hosted)
